For the sixth year in a row, IVA is looking for candidates for inclusion on its 100 list, which highlights current and promising research projects at Swedish universities and research institutes. As a researcher, you have the opportunity to apply for a place on the list, which aims to increase the potential for research results to be utilised through connections with industry, public administration, and other stakeholders.

Innovation through interdisciplinarity
The theme of this year's list is interdisciplinarity. Projects must be rooted in engineering or economics and work across disciplines to solve current societal challenges and strengthen the competitiveness of the business community.

The scientific quality of the research is a prerequisite for qualifying for the 100 list. In addition, special emphasis will be placed on the researcher's or research team's stated ambition to commercialise or otherwise exploit the results.

The deadline for applications is 15 August. The 2024 100 list will be announced in November.
